Why Creative Fonts Matter in Fast-Scrolling Feeds
In digital marketing, we fight for milliseconds of attention. When a user scrolls past your post in a crowded feed, standard sans-serif fonts often blend into the noise. They are clean, yes, but they lack personality. Mixy Moonstruck solves this by being a display font that carries its own illustration. Because it is a color font, it includes embedded graphics within the letterforms themselves. This means you donât need to manually add icons, shadows, or texture overlays to make a headline stand out.

Strategic Font Pairing for Brand Identity
While Mixy Moonstruck is powerful on its own, its true potential is unlocked when paired correctly. As a marketing specialist, I know that brand identity relies on consistency. You cannot use a loud, colorful display font everywhere, or you risk overwhelming your audience. The secret lies in balancing the expressive nature of Mixy Moonstruck with cleaner, more functional typefaces.
I typically pair Mixy Moonstruck with a clean sans serif font for body copy and supporting details. For example, in a landing page header, I might use Mixy Moonstruck for the main headline to grab attention, and then switch to a neutral sans serif font for the subheadline and button text. This creates a clear visual hierarchy. The eye scans the colorful headline first, understands the hook, and then moves down to the readable supporting text. This combination ensures that your message is not only attractive but also accessible.
For editorial designs or packaging concepts, pairing with a classic serif font can create a sophisticated contrast. The whimsical nature of Mixy Moonstruck softens the formality of a serif, resulting in a modern, eclectic look that appeals to contemporary audiences. Technical Considerations for Campaign Assets
Before dropping Mixy Moonstruck into your final campaign files, there are a few technical checks every marketer should perform. First, verify the included styles. Does the font family offer enough weights or alternates to give you flexibility? Having access to different variations allows you to tweak the tone of your message slightly depending on the context. Second, check the file formats. Ensure the font supports OpenType features if you plan to use it in advanced design software, as these features can unlock additional ligatures and stylistic sets that enhance the visual appeal.
Also, consider multilingual support if your campaign targets international audiences. Not all creative fonts include extended character sets, so confirming language compatibility early saves time during localization. Finally, review the commercial license. Since you are using this font in ads, templates, and potentially merchandise, you must ensure you have the rights to use it commercially. Using a licensed font protects your brand from legal issues and ensures that your marketing materials are professional and compliant.
